#4b4a15 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b4a15 is composed of 29.4% red, 29%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.3% magenta, 72%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 58.9 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 18.8%. #4b4a15 color hex could be obtained by blending #96942a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#4b4a15

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0e04 is the darkest color, while #fffff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b4a15

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#31312f is the less saturated color, while #5d5c03 is the most saturated one.
